Nutrish Grain Free Dry Dog Food offers a premium, grain-free recipe featuring real salmon as the top ingredient to support lean muscle and organ health. Enhanced with sweet potatoes for digestive wellness, this natural formula contains no artificial additives or poultry by-products. Suitable for all breeds and life stages, each 23 lb. bag also contributes to animal welfare through The Rachael Ray Foundation, making it a smart, socially conscious choice for discerning dog owners.

My dog is allergic to grains and beef. If he eats either his paws get inflamed and he itches all over. After trying about 10 different grain free brands over the years, he seems to do best with salmon based blends, but they tend to be more expensive. At last we found this one. It is reasonably priced, he digests it well, and no inflammation. Win, win, win.
